A Mail Clerk is responsible for sorting, organizing, and delivering incoming and outgoing mail. They may also be responsible for preparing packages for shipment and maintaining records of mail activity.

What is Mail Clerk Responsibilities?

• Sort and distribute incoming mail
• Prepare outgoing mail for shipment
• Maintain records of mail activity
• Prepare packages for shipment
• Monitor inventory of supplies
• Track and report on mailroom expenses
• Troubleshoot mailroom equipment issues
• Ensure compliance with postal regulations and procedures
